The curriculum
Six modules. One discipline.
The sequence runs from the nature of money to a defended capstone. Students read, build, and verify. Nothing is taken on authority.
-
The History of Money
Money predates the state, and states have debased it from Rome forward. This module traces commodity money, coinage, banking, and the gold standard to show what a society loses when money is decreed.
-
How Bitcoin Works
Bitcoin is a protocol with precise moving parts and no ruler. Students work through hashing, digital signatures, transactions, blocks, and consensus until the whitepaper reads as plain engineering.
-
Mining and Energy
Proof of work anchors the ledger to physical cost, which is why no decree can rewrite it. This module covers mining hardware, difficulty adjustment, and energy markets with primary data from grid operators and mining firms.
-
Self-Custody and Security
Property that requires permission is not property. Students practice wallet setup, seed storage, multisignature arrangements, and inheritance planning until their keys answer to no custodian.
-
Bitcoin Economics
Sound money disciplines the state and rewards the saver. This module applies the Austrian school, from Menger through Mises and Hayek, to a money whose issuance no committee can change.
-
Building on Bitcoin
Bitcoin supports layers of software and services above the base protocol. Students design a capstone project that carries sound money into ordinary life and defend it in open review.
Philosophy
Why a school.
Fiat money is unfair by design. Whoever prints it spends it first, and the loss falls on wage earners, savers, and the poor. A system built on quiet confiscation corrupts everything it funds, and naming that corruption is where the curriculum begins.
The school stands in the Austrian tradition. From Menger to Mises to Rothbard, the framework is consistent: money is a market good, sound money disciplines the state, and no committee deserves the power of issuance. First principles over headlines, in economics as in engineering.
BitcoinSchool is a Catholic organization. Scripture calls a false balance an abomination and a just weight a delight, and debasement is a false balance at the scale of civilization. Sound money is a matter of justice. Liberty is its fruit. The graduate who holds his own keys and verifies his own transactions is sovereign in the oldest sense of the word.
